Valves and the components that go with them have wear-that is why they need adjusted from time to time. You may be in the majority as to oil consumption-BUT my 99 Base sees the track and open road and has 28000 on it-NOT 1 drop lost at 2 2day road racing sessions. Off to Pocono on Friday for another one and the oil is perfect. How you break in an engine and then drive it has much to do with how everything will seat inside. Do I routinely get to 7500 rpm-NO, but 7000 is not shabby and my motor pulls just fine.
Each of my cars has needed a minor valve adjustment (several valves) at 15k intervals-just like Thatpreludeguy is saying.
